cache: add back target entry on rename
---
sys/kern/vfs_cache.c | 19 +++++++++++++++++++
1 file changed, 19 insertions(+)
diff --git a/sys/kern/vfs_cache.c b/sys/kern/vfs_cache.c
index 770c8ebf061b..03bafc75acaa 100644
--- a/sys/kern/vfs_cache.c
+++ b/sys/kern/vfs_cache.c
@@ -367,6 +367,10 @@ static bool __read_frequently cache_fast_revlookup = true;
SYSCTL_BOOL(_vfs, OID_AUTO, cache_fast_revlookup, CTLFLAG_RW,
&cache_fast_revlookup, 0, "");
+static bool __read_mostly cache_rename_add = true;
+SYSCTL_BOOL(_vfs, OID_AUTO, cache_rename_add, CTLFLAG_RW,
+ &cache_rename_add, 0, "");
+
static u_int __exclusive_cache_line neg_cycle;
#define ncneghash 3
@@ -2731,6 +2735,21 @@ cache_vop_rename(struct vnode *fdvp, struct vnode *fvp, struct vnode *tdvp,
} else {
cache_remove_cnp(tdvp, tcnp);
}
+
+ /*
+ * TODO
+ *
+ * Historically renaming was always purging all revelang entries,
+ * but that's quite wasteful. In particular turns out that in many cases
+ * the target file is immediately accessed after rename, inducing a cache
+ * miss.
+ *
+ * Recode this to reduce relocking and reuse the existing entry (if any)
+ * instead of just removing it above and allocating a new one here.
+ */
+ if (cache_rename_add) {
+ cache_enter(tdvp, fvp, tcnp);
+ }
}
